Breaking Down the Features of Sper Scientific Advanced Ph Meter Kit 850056

Specifications

The Sper Scientific Advanced Ph Meter Kit 850056 is more than just a pH meter; it’s a complete analytical package. At its core is the Advanced Ph Meter 850055, which is designed for accurate and rapid pH measurements. The kit’s components include pH buffers 4, 7, and 10, ensuring proper calibration across a broad spectrum of common pH ranges. It also comes with a bottle of distilled water, crucial for rinsing the probe and maintaining its integrity between measurements. All these elements are thoughtfully organized within a durable hard case, providing protection and portability.

Maintaining the meter is straightforward, primarily involving proper care of the pH probe. Regular rinsing with distilled water after use is essential to prevent residue buildup, which can affect accuracy. Storing the probe in a suitable storage solution (often included with probes, or can be purchased separately) when not in use will help maintain its responsiveness and lifespan. The provided hard case ensures it is protected from physical damage and dust when not actively being used, further contributing to its durability and ease of maintenance.
